There were 127,082 victims of police-reported family violence (violence committed by spouses, parents, children, siblings and extended family members) in 2021, a rate of 336 victims per 100,000 population. This marked the fifth consecutive year of increase.

Number of male and female intimate partner violence victims in Canada in 2019, by province.
Province | Female | Male |
---|---|---|
Quebec | 17,554 | 5,591 |
Alberta | 11,427 | 3,188 |
British Columbia | 11,128 | 3,229 |
Manitoba | 5,228 | 1,252 |

What is the most unreported crime in Canada?
sexual assaults
Only six percent of sexual assaults are reported to police, making it the most underreported crime measured in the General Social Survey on Victimization (Adam Cotter, Canadian Centre for Justice and Community Safety Statistics, Statistics Canada, 2019).
